Anime merchandising has undergone a remarkable transformation since its inception in Japan during the early 20th century. Initially, the merchandise consisted mainly of simple collectibles and memorabilia tied to popular films and series. As anime gained popularity in the 1980s and 1990s, the introduction of more diverse products, such as figures, apparel, and accessories, allowed fans to express their passion for their favorite characters. With the advent of globalization and the rise of the internet, this Japanese cultural phenomenon began to spread internationally, paving the way for anime merchandise to resonate with audiences around the world.
In recent years, the evolution of anime merch has accelerated dramatically. Online retailers and social media platforms have made it easier for fans to access a wider array of products, from limited edition items to custom-made creations. Today, anime merchandise is not only a reflection of consumer desires but also a vital part of fandom culture, with events like Anime Expo and Comic-Con showcasing exclusive items that often become highly sought after. The phenomenon has expanded to include collaborations with mainstream brands, further integrating anime into mainstream culture and solidifying its status as a global entertainment powerhouse.

Anime merchandise has transcended its origins to become a significant player in shaping global pop culture. From figures and apparel to artbooks and accessories, the diverse range of anime merch not only caters to die-hard fans but also attracts newcomers to the vibrant world of anime. As characters such as Goku and Naruto become household names, their associated merchandise serves as a tangible connection to the stories and values they represent. This influx of merchandise has led to annual conventions, pop-up shops, and an increase in collaborations with global brands, further cementing anime's place in popular culture.
The rise of social media platforms has further propelled the influence of anime merch in global pop culture. Fans worldwide share their collections, creating communities built around their love for specific series and characters. These online platforms enable users to explore and purchase unique items that canโt be found in conventional retail outlets, such as exclusive collaborations and handmade goods from independent artists. Additionally, the viral nature of social media allows for trends to surface quickly, influencing both the anime merchandise market and the broader cultural landscape, showcasing how interconnected our global community has become through shared interests in anime.
The allure of anime merchandise stems from its deep connection to the beloved characters and stories that fans cherish. When fans immerse themselves in the vibrant world of anime, they develop emotional bonds with the characters and narratives, which makes having tangible productsโwhether it's plush toys, figurines, or themed clothingโeven more special. These items serve not only as collectibles but also as symbols of fandom, allowing fans to express their devotion and passion for particular series or characters. As a result, the desirability of anime merch is inherently tied to how well it resonates with the community and enhances their viewing experience.
Additionally, the anime merchandising industry is known for its variety and creativity, appealing to a broad audience. From limited edition releases to exclusive collaborations, the scarcity and uniqueness of certain items create a sense of urgency for collectors and enthusiasts. This phenomenon is further intensified by social media, where fans showcase their collections and create buzz around new drops, effectively turning merchandise into a form of art. Consequently, the combination of emotional attachment and the thrill of collecting explains why anime merch continues to capture the hearts of fans around the globe.
